FAMILIES can have a real hoot at the Lakeland Maze Park when it opens later this month.

For the theme for the award-winning attraction at Sedgwick, near Kendal, will this year run on a wildlife theme and features a wise old owl named Maisie.

The current spell of hot weather has encouraged the maize crop to grow faster than ever ahead of the maze opening on July 14.

The theme has been chosen because Lakeland Maze – twice Maize Maze of the Year - is working in association with Cumbria Wildlife Trust (CWT) in 2018.

CWT experts have conducted various wildlife surveys around Raines Hall Farm, where the maze is based, and discovered all manner of creatures calling it ‘home’, including owls.

Negotiating all the twists and turns within Maisie will typically provide two hours of family fun, spread over a distance of around 8 acres.
